I am Maximilian Kolbe<br />

1894 – 1941<br />

I was a Polish Franciscan friar, who provided<br />

shelter to Jewish refugees during World War II.<br />

I was arrested and sent to the German death<br />

camp of Auschwitz. There I volunteered to die<br />

in place of a man who had been randomly<br />

chosen with 9 others. This man was weeping<br />

<strong>for</strong> his wife and child. I felt great mercy <strong>for</strong> him.<br />

I am Mary Glowery<br />

1887 – 1957<br />

I graduated from Melbourne University as a<br />

Medical Doctor in 1919. I was the first president<br />

of the Catholic Women’s Social Guild (now<br />

Catholic Women’s League). In 1920 I went to India<br />

to minister to the poor. There I entered the<br />

Society of Jesus, Mary and Joseph, a Dutch order<br />

of nuns and spent the next 37 years involved with<br />

medical missionary work in Guntur, India.
